Does the Body Really Need Dairy? Exploring the Nutritional Truth

5 min read

An estimated 65–95% of the global population has some form of lactose intolerance, yet the long-standing belief that dairy is essential for health persists. This has many asking: Does the body really need dairy to meet its nutritional requirements, or are there viable and healthy alternatives?

The Nutritional Profile of Dairy

Dairy products like milk, yogurt, and cheese are well-known for being rich sources of several essential nutrients. For many, they represent a convenient package of vitamins and minerals crucial for growth and bone health. However, a closer look reveals that while nutrient-dense, dairy's composition is not unique or irreplaceable within a balanced diet.

Key Nutrients Found in Dairy

  • Calcium: A cornerstone of bone health, calcium is abundant and easily absorbed from dairy products. It is vital for building and maintaining strong bones and teeth, as well as for nerve function and muscle contraction.
  • Protein: Dairy is a high-quality source of complete protein, containing all nine essential amino acids. The two primary proteins are casein and whey, both known for their muscle-building and repair properties.
  • Vitamin D: Often fortified in dairy milk, Vitamin D is crucial for helping the body absorb calcium effectively.
  • Other Minerals: Dairy also provides significant amounts of phosphorus, potassium, and riboflavin (Vitamin B2), all of which contribute to various biological processes.
  • Bioactive Compounds: Beyond basic vitamins and minerals, dairy products contain bioactive compounds like probiotics (in fermented dairy) and conjugated linoleic acid (CLA), though the health effects of CLA are still under investigation.

Potential Health Concerns with Dairy Consumption

Despite its nutritional benefits, dairy consumption is not without potential drawbacks, which can vary significantly from person to person. These concerns are a primary driver behind the increasing interest in dairy-free diets.

Lactose Intolerance

Lactose intolerance is the most common reason people reduce or eliminate dairy. It occurs when the body lacks sufficient lactase, the enzyme needed to break down lactose, the sugar found in milk. Symptoms can include bloating, gas, stomach pain, and diarrhea. Lactose intolerance is prevalent, especially in Asian, African, and South American populations.

Saturated Fat and Heart Health

Some dairy products, particularly full-fat varieties and cheese, are high in saturated fat. Excessive intake of saturated fat has been historically linked to increased LDL ('bad') cholesterol levels and a higher risk of heart disease. While the role of saturated fat in heart health is a subject of ongoing debate, opting for low-fat dairy or alternatives is a common recommendation for managing overall fat intake.

Potential Cancer Risks

Research on dairy and cancer is complex and often inconsistent. While some studies suggest a link between high dairy consumption and increased risk for certain cancers, such as prostate cancer in men and potentially some premenopausal breast and uterine cancers, other studies have found a protective effect against colorectal cancer. This mixed evidence suggests that the relationship is not straightforward and depends on various factors.

Other Concerns

Additional issues linked to dairy consumption for some individuals include acne flare-ups, and in rare cases, a more serious milk protein allergy, distinct from lactose intolerance.

Achieving Balanced Nutrition on a Dairy-Free Diet

For individuals who choose to or must avoid dairy, a balanced diet is entirely achievable with careful planning. The key is to replace the nutrients traditionally sourced from dairy with a variety of other foods.

Essential Nutrients and Their Replacements

  • Calcium: A primary concern when going dairy-free is maintaining adequate calcium intake. Excellent non-dairy sources include:
    • Calcium-fortified foods: Soy milk, almond milk, orange juice, and cereals are often fortified with calcium to levels comparable to dairy milk.
    • Leafy greens: Kale, collard greens, and bok choy are rich in well-absorbed calcium. Note that spinach contains calcium but it is poorly absorbed due to oxalates.
    • Fish with edible bones: Canned sardines and salmon are excellent sources.
    • Legumes, nuts, and seeds: White beans, almonds, sesame seeds, and tahini all contribute to calcium intake.
  • Protein: Plant-based protein is plentiful and diverse. Soy products (tofu, tempeh, soy milk), legumes (lentils, beans, peas), nuts, seeds, and whole grains (quinoa) can all contribute to meeting protein needs.
  • Vitamin D: While some non-dairy milks are fortified with Vitamin D, relying on fortified foods, fatty fish (like salmon), eggs, and adequate sun exposure is crucial.
  • Vitamin B12: This vitamin is not naturally present in most plant-based foods. Vegans must consume fortified products (cereals, nutritional yeast, plant-based milks) or take a supplement to avoid deficiency.
  • Riboflavin (B2): Nuts, fortified cereals, and green vegetables are good sources.

The Great Comparison: Dairy vs. Plant-Based Alternatives

When replacing dairy milk, it's important to recognize that not all plant-based milks are nutritionally equivalent. Reading labels and understanding the differences is key.

Feature Dairy Milk (Cow's) Soy Milk (Fortified) Oat Milk (Fortified) Almond Milk (Fortified)
Protein High (~8g per cup, complete) High (~7g per cup, complete) Low (~2-4g per cup) Very Low (~1g per cup)
Calcium High (~300mg per cup, highly bioavailable) High (similar to dairy, if fortified) High (similar to dairy, if fortified) High (similar to dairy, if fortified)
Vitamin D High (often fortified) High (often fortified) High (often fortified) High (often fortified)
Saturated Fat Varies (High in whole, low in skim) Very Low Very Low Very Low
Fiber Trace amounts Low High Very Low
Added Sugars Natural lactose present. Flavored varieties have added sugar. Can contain added sugar. Unsweetened versions are available. Can contain added sugar. Unsweetened versions are available. Can contain added sugar. Unsweetened versions are available.

How to Assess Your Dairy Needs

Deciding whether dairy is right for you involves a personalized approach based on your health, genetics, and dietary goals. It's not a one-size-fits-all answer.

  • Individual Tolerance: Your digestive system's ability to handle dairy, specifically lactose, is a primary factor. If you experience digestive distress, exploring lactose-free dairy or non-dairy options is wise. Individuals with a diagnosed milk protein allergy must avoid dairy entirely.
  • Overall Diet Quality: Consider your entire dietary pattern. If you consume a balanced diet rich in other calcium, protein, and nutrient sources, eliminating dairy might have minimal impact. However, if your diet is less varied, you will need to pay careful attention to replacement foods.
  • Health Goals: Your personal health objectives, such as managing cholesterol or weight, may influence your dairy choices. For some, low-fat dairy may be appropriate, while others might prefer to avoid it completely.

Conclusion: Dairy is a Choice, Not a Necessity

Recent nutrition research and the growing availability of dairy alternatives demonstrate that while dairy is a convenient source of several nutrients, it is not essential for a healthy diet. You can achieve all your nutritional needs from other sources, as long as you make informed and deliberate food choices. For many, moderate consumption of dairy is perfectly healthy, especially fermented products like yogurt or low-lactose aged cheeses. However, for those with intolerances, allergies, or other health concerns, a dairy-free approach is a perfectly viable path to optimal nutrition. The key is to prioritize nutrient-dense whole foods and to choose fortified products where necessary to ensure adequate intake of calcium, vitamin D, and vitamin B12. Understanding your body's individual response to dairy and exploring the wide variety of alternatives allows you to craft a personalized nutrition plan that best supports your overall well-being.
